Research Interests

I am interested mainly by broad scale patterns and processes in the natural world. Much of my work has been on the earth system of the Quaternary, especially the carbon cycle. I am also interested in the biogeography of invasive species, and latitudinal patterns in diversity, plant defenses and in insect coloration patterns. (See more details in my personal web page)

Current projects are:

  • The comparative ecology of the invasive Norway maple (Acer platanoides) in Europe and North America .
  • Simulation of dust-climate-vegetation feedbacks during the late Quaternary (with Charlie Zender of U C Irvine).
  • Latitudinal gradients in plant defensive chemistry in eastern North America (with Claus Holzapfel of Rutgers ).
  • Latitudinal gradients in insect colourfulness (with Frank Shih, NJIT).
